In case anyone is curious, I entered my room request in the room finder yesterday afternoon. It sent at 8:18am Eastern this morning, per my Dashboard. So they must batch those emails and send them the next morning if you are within 30 days.

Also, here are the four sites I was scouring for dedicated reservations. I have either seen good reviews of them online (DVC Rental Store, DVC Shop Rentals) or used them myself (David’s, DVC-Rental) with satisfactory results:

There are many more. I looked multiple times a day over the last month and while deals came and go, it wasn’t until 5 days before my trip that the perfect reservation popped up, saving me over $1K.
